What is U.S. Postal Service Exam 473?
The USPS Exam 473 tests aptitude rather than knowledge to determine ideal candidates for entry-level postal-service jobs. It assesses your ability to perform job-related tasks and your fit for the postal service culture.
What Questions are on the Postal Service Exam?
The test has four sections: address checking (comparing addresses for errors), forms completion (filling out forms accurately), coding/memory (using and memorizing routing codes), and a personal characteristics inventory (assessing work style and preferences).
Who Has to Take the Test?
All applicants seeking entry-level jobs with the postal service must take this exam. This includes positions such as city letter carriers, mail processing clerks, mail handlers, and sales, services and distribution associates.
What Score Do I Need to Pass?
You need to score a minimum of a basic rating of 70 to pass the exam. Veterans may receive additional points added to their score based on their service.

What Happens if I Pass the Exam?
Passing the exam puts you in the USPS registrar for potential future job openings. However, passing doesn't guarantee employment - you'll be considered when positions become available in your area.
Where Can I Take the Exam?
The exam is administered at a designated facility in your area. You'll receive location details about a week before your scheduled test date.
